Advancements in research, increased awareness about the disease, and a growing elderly population have driven significant trends within the Idiopathic Pulmonary Fibrosis (IPF) Treatment Market. In view of this development, antifibrotic agents for treating pulmonary fibrosis, like nintedanib and pirfenidone, have been approved by the FDA. The market is turning more towards a multidisciplinary approach to managing IPF. In order to manage patients effectively, collaboration between pulmonologists, rheumatologists, and other healthcare professionals has become unavoidable. This trend also shows that IPF is a complex disease necessitating management with multiple comorbidities and fibrotic lung diseases. Besides, there is a growing interest in the early diagnosis and intervention of IPF. Early detection enables timely initiation of treatment, which may slow down the progression of the disease, thus improving outcomes for patients. With increased awareness about IPF among doctors and patients, the focus has also shifted towards rapid diagnostic procedures such as HRCT scans or PFTs.
